Christoph Waltz

Christoph Waltz is an Austrian-German actor. He is known for his roles in films such as Inglourious Basterds, Django Unchained, and Spectre. He has won two Academy Awards, a British Academy Film Award, and a Golden Globe Award.

Waltz was born in Vienna, Austria, in 1956. He studied acting at the Max Reinhardt Seminar in Vienna and began his career in theater. In the early 1990s, he began appearing in films and television shows. He gained international recognition for his role as Colonel Hans Landa in Quentin Tarantino's Inglourious Basterds (2009). For his performance, he won the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actor.

Waltz continued to work with Tarantino, appearing in Django Unchained (2012) and The Hateful Eight (2015). He also starred in films such as Spectre (2015), Alita: Battle Angel (2019), and The French Dispatch (2021).

In addition to his film work, Waltz has also appeared in television shows such as The Simpsons and Mozart in the Jungle. He has also directed several films, including The Arrangement (2017).

Waltz is a highly acclaimed actor who has been praised for his versatility and his ability to play a wide range of characters. He is considered one of the best actors of his generation.
